In the Mozambique capital Maputo, small scale importers feel the pinch after weeks of election-related protests continue to disrupt a vital trade route with the country's neighbour, South Africa. Imports have stagnated, delaying deliveries and forcing many traders to throw out their produce that has started to "rot". "It's chaos and people have to eat," says importer Abilio Marima. Post-election unrest has rocked the South African nation after the ruling Frelimo party, in power since 1975, declared victory in a disputed poll. IMAGES AND SOUNDBITES
